Barry Bonds, The Saddest Man In The World


No one cares about Barry Bonds. The Dodgers don't want to talk about it. The rest of baseball just boos the man. One short of the Babe's home run mark of 715, and it's only the fans in San Francisco who give a crap.

Bonds' feat of 714 is nothing to laugh at. It's one of those things that take both great skill and incredible stamina. You've got to be the best in the game for over a decade to even think about it. And once you get to the point where you're breaking records, you're already a few years past your prime.

So why don't we care?

Because the guy cheated. He took drugs to make him a better player. And everybody knows it.

One of these days, Bonds will finally hit 714. Then 715. These should be some of the best weeks of his career. This man should be on top of the world.

But we don't care.
